Regression
Hypnosis is a trance state induced through focusing on thoughts, feelings, images,sounds or sensations. Hypnotherapy uses this deep state of relaxation to create change on an unconscious level, using visualisation, suggestions and other analytical tools.
A client may be 'regressed' by hypnosis to forgotten memories in childhood or as a young adult. This can be very helpful in understanding one's present situation in life and any presenting issues. It is not only useful, but it is also en enjoyable experience in its own right. For example, a client recently remembered playing in the garden of her childhood, which she very much enjoyed - she had forgotten all about it, but she was then able to remember in great detail which gave her great pleasure.
